Cameron urges cabinet secretary to keep dementia ward open

Highlands and Islands MSP Donald Cameron has urged the Cabinet Secretary for Health, Jeane Freeman, to call a halt to the closure of Argyll and Bute’s last remaining specialist dementia care facility.

The Scottish Conservative MSP made his plea after being contacted by constituents worried about fate of  the Knapdale Ward of Mid-Argyll Community Hospital in Lochgilphead.  

Mr Cameron said: “There is widespread concern across the community that the Knapdale Ward is being earmarked for closure without a proper consultation."

“This prospect has caused consternation among relatives of the patients, as well as NHS staff and members of the wider community."

“As the patients concerned are very vulnerable and cannot speak up for themselves, it is very  important that there is a consultation process which has the confidence of local people and in which they have been involved. This is sadly lacking at the moment."

“I very much hope the minister takes note of this concern and calls a halt to the process so that it can be properly reviewed and, hopefully, rescinded.”
